Binaural beats are auditory illusions created by playing two slightly different frequencies in each ear, producing a perceived third tone. They are commonly used for relaxation, meditation, and focus enhancement.
Binaural beats work by influencing brainwave activity. The brain perceives the difference between the two frequencies, leading to synchronization of brainwaves, aiding in achieving specific mental states.

Brain entrainment refers to the synchronization of brainwave frequencies to external stimuli, such as binaural beats. This synchronization can induce specific mental states, like relaxation or focus.

Avoid listening to binaural beats while performing tasks that require full attention, such as driving or operating machinery. Also, refrain from using them if you have epilepsy or a history of seizures.
Brainwave states include Beta (awake/alert), Alpha (relaxed/focused), Theta (meditative/creative), and Delta (deep sleep/healing).
